2009-03-12 11 views
1

Wir verbinden uns mit einem SQL-Server, um unsere EJB3-Objekte beizubehalten. Diese Objekte sind mit @Column versehen.EJB3-Groß- und Kleinschreibung Anmerkungen

Wenn die Spaltennamen in der Datenbank beginnen mit einem Großbuchstaben (zB OrderName) wird die ejb Anmerkung Fall Empfindlichkeit Probleme hat, wenn das Element wie so definiert ist:

@Column 
String orderName 

Dank

Antwort

1

I don Ich glaube nicht, dass Sie Probleme mit der Groß- und Kleinschreibung haben werden. Oder vielleicht, wenn Sie Ihre Datenbank mit einer case-sensitiven Sortierung erstellt haben (in diesem Fall sind alle Objektnamen Groß-/Kleinschreibung). Aber selbst wenn Sie dies getan haben, können Sie den Namen der Spalten in Ihren @Column-Annotationen immer festlegen:

@Column(name="ORDeRNAME") 
Verwandte Themen